| Reporting Period | Filing Date | Average Time to Pay (days) | Paid within 30 days | Paid 31-60 days | Paid after 60 days | Not Paid within Terms |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| 01 Jan 2021 - 30 Jun 2021 | 13 Aug 2021 | |||||
| 01 Jul 2020 - 31 Dec 2020 | 29 Jan 2021 | 35 | 55% | 40% | 5% | 5% |
| 01 Jan 2020 - 30 Jun 2020 | 29 Jul 2020 | 32 | 57% | 40% | 3% | 3% |
| 01 Jul 2019 - 31 Dec 2019 | 30 Jan 2020 | 34 | 51% | 46% | 3% | 3% |
| 01 Jan 2019 - 30 Jun 2019 | 30 Jul 2019 | 34 | 52% | 45% | 3% | 3% |
| 01 Jul 2018 - 31 Dec 2018 | 30 Jan 2019 | 32 | 55% | 42% | 3% | 3% |
| 01 Jan 2018 - 30 Jun 2018 | 24 Jul 2018 | 32 | 59% | 38% | 3% | 3% |

Standard payment terms
Payments are made at the end of the month following the date of invoice.
